The table below prov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in the East Midlands requiring Information Security skills. It includes a benchmarking guide to the annual salaries offered in vacancies that cited Information Security over the 6 months leading up to 13 June 2025, comparing them to the same period in the previous two years.

6 months to
13 Jun 2025
Same period 2024 Same period 2023
Rank 87 123 135
Rank change year-on-year +36 +12 -11
Permanent jobs citing Information Security 67 81 39
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the East Midlands 2.51% 1.51% 1.46%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 2.74% 1.96% 1.52%
Number of salaries quoted 19 60 18
10th Percentile £32,500 £33,966 £37,875
25th Percentile £34,375 £37,500 £45,938
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£50,000 £52,500 £66,250
Median % change year-on-year -4.76% -20.75% +31.61%
75th Percentile £60,000 £60,625 £80,000
90th Percentile £68,525 £73,000 £80,750
England median annual salary £65,000 £60,000 £65,000
% change year-on-year +8.33% -7.69% -
